Across TCGA cell cohorts, RNA activity of the Lamellipodium assembly pathway is significantly associated with the shRNA dependency of multiple genes, with the SOFT_TISSUE cohort showing a particularly strong set of associations.

The most reproducible pathway-associated genes across cancer lineages are ACTR2, RAC1, and ACTR3, each associated with the pathway in up to 8 cancer types. Since the analysis shows associations rather than directional relationships, both pathway-to-partner and partner-to-pathway views are reported.
